Makefile怎样写

来源:互联网 发布:win7美化软件 编辑:程序博客网 时间:2024/05/02 00:05

#一个最简单的Makefile,自己测试一下代码段的时候很有用

CC=gcc

CFLAGS=-g

 #此句和下面一句为一个section,指定YourProgramName的规则。
YourProgramName: Object1.o #指明程序YourProgramName由YourProgramName.o生成,有多个Object时,再末尾继续添加即可

$(CC) -o YourProgramName Object1.o #具体的gcc执行的命令


#指明Object1.o的规则

Object1.o: YourSource1.c YourSource1.h #指明Object1.o依赖于YourSource1.c YourSource1.h,如果还有源文件也是继续添加就行了

$(CC) -c YourSource1.c #具体gcc命令


#clean section

clean: #执行make clean命令时,会执行rm -f *.o,即删除所有以前生成过的obj
rm -f *.o
原创粉丝点击